The problem with Buyan Market, for example, was this: I went there with 6000 selfmade bronze coins and literally bought the place. Tin and copper were quickly mined, smelting 60 bars was not a hard task, and it was highly rewarding. Afterwards, my town was littered with chests filled to the brim with delicious dwarven goods. And what about Buyan?
Its stand owners were probably baffled when they discovered the insane amount of metals they had earned, but it was actually useless (except for repairs) and didn't require significantly less work to smelt it back than it would've taken to mine in the first place.
So, no matter what kind of unprinted coin-based stands you set up, as long as printing coins doesn't get implemented, vending stands will be useless
